Alistair MacLean

The author of the novel spent two years sailing on a destroyer in many seas. Wartime experiences provided him with extraordinary data for his works.

The characters are described very convincingly, plastically, and throughout the novel the deep humanity and friendship that unites brave people in those difficult moments of the fight for life is emphasized.
